I fully agree with your sentiments above and will always consider Mr. Kim J. Crumb one of the few pioneers of the 928 in the early "dark ages" when there was scant information to be found on the 928. I remember that time very well with no Rennlist and other sites to support fanatics of a specific car, especially the misunderstood 928.
We are all a bit spoiled nowadays, 928 owners have a great wealth of information and techinical expertise with the internet. Mr. Crumb was there when he was one of the few beacons of information and expertise on the 928. Also one of the few who recognized the potential of a 928 in track events back then.
